3 Simple Fitness Motivation Tactics for Women

By Theresa Avellino


Men and women have many of the same issues regarding fitness motivation. While many people set fitness goals for themselves, very often they find it hard to actually get started or remain consistent about exercising. Naturally there are some who seem to be highly self-motivated. At one point or another, however, everyone finds it a challenge to work out week after week. While motivation isn't always easy, there are ways to keep yourself moving ahead when the going gets tough. In this article, we'll be covering three fitness motivation tactics that are geared to women in particular.

There are a variety of reasons people have for wanting to pursue a fitness or exercise program. These factors can overlap, but that's not what's important here. Our own reasons are personal and important to us -you and me. The more you can focus on the why of your fitness program, the more naturally motivated you'll be. Try to determine why you feel compelled to do your workouts and get into better shape. Whatever you come up with, this can be something to focus on when you're exercising.

When you remember why you're doing something, it's easier to keep doing it. When you get into the habit of doing this, your motivation will come naturally.
